Output 95e228bb2d576df5a3011ee62ff64aab4b4981d324556ae4a26df8524bdf9162:77

value
134095
script pubkey
OP_0 OP_PUSHBYTES_20 ac259aa3dec18a442c619122b68a827f4c849fec
address
bc1q4sje4g77cx9ygtrpjy3tdz5z0axgf8lvqm038v
transaction
95e228bb2d576df5a3011ee62ff64aab4b4981d324556ae4a26df8524bdf9162